Google脚本是一种基于JavaScript的脚本语言,用于在Google应用程序(如Google Sheets、Google Docs和Google Forms)中自动化任务和扩展功能。通过使用Google脚本,可以方便地获取PDF文档的尺寸。
PDF文档尺寸指的是PDF文件的页面尺寸,包括宽度和高度。获取PDF文档尺寸可以帮助我们了解PDF文件的布局和页面大小,以便进行进一步的处理和操作。
在Google脚本中,可以使用以下代码来获取PDF文档尺寸:
function getPDFDimensions() {
var fileId = "PDF文件的ID"; // 替换为实际的PDF文件ID
var file = DriveApp.getFileById(fileId);
var blob = file.getBlob();
var pdf = PdfApp.open(blob);
var numPages = pdf.getNumPages();
for (var i = 0; i < numPages; i++) {
var page = pdf.getPageInfo(i);
var width = page.getWidth();
var height = page.getHeight();
Logger.log("Page " + (i+1) + " dimensions: " + width + " x " + height);
}
}
上述代码首先通过文件ID获取PDF文件的Blob对象,然后使用PdfApp.open()方法打开PDF文件。接下来,使用getNumPages()方法获取PDF文件的总页数,并通过循环遍历每一页。使用getPageInfo()方法获取每一页的尺寸信息,getWidth()和getHeight()方法分别获取宽度和高度。最后,使用Logger.log()方法将每一页的尺寸信息打印到日志中。
这样,我们就可以通过调用getPDFDimensions()函数来获取PDF文档的尺寸信息。
腾讯云相关产品和产品介绍链接地址:
领取专属 10元无门槛券
手把手带您无忧上云